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Atlantic brief squid | Broad-striped Mongoose |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Mollusca (Mollusks)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Cephalopoda (Cephalopods)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Myopsida (Myopsida) | Carnivora (Carnivorans) |
| Family | Loliginidae | Eupleridae |
| Genus | Lolliguncula | Galidictis |
| Species | Lolliguncula brevis | Galidictis fasciata |
